Solution
of a problem involving extreme geometry variation. A fine, almost
impermeable geomembrane is placed between the landfill material and
the regional soil. Significant mesh refinement is encountered to
accommodate the large changes in permeability over a small spacial
distance but the problem solves in reasonable time.
Model setup time: 47 minutes
Solution time: 1 minute 19 seconds on a 1.0 GHz Pentium machine
Nodes: 20,155 |

The
problem involves the modeling of a thin geomembrane liner underneath
fill. This problem demonstrates the ability of the software to solve
extreme differences in hydraulic conductivity and geometry. The problem
width is approximately 100m and the thickness of the geomembrane
is set at 1 cm. The geomembrane is described at the top of the tan
colored sand layer and is not visible at the scale shown above.
Model setup time: 34 minutes
Solution time: 2 hours 34 minutes 866 MHz Pentium machine
Nodes: 145,000 |
